Display Substrate and Display Apparatus - A simplified explanation of the abstract

This abstract first appeared for US patent application 20240203343 titled 'Display Substrate and Display Apparatus

The patent application describes a display substrate and a display apparatus with a display region and a non-display region.

  • Each pixel circuit in the display region is connected to k light emitting devices emitting light of the same color.
  • The pixel circuit includes a current control sub-circuit and a light emitting selection sub-circuit.
  • The current control sub-circuit provides a drive current to a first node under the control of various signals.
  • The light emitting selection sub-circuit sequentially provides a signal to the k light emitting devices under control of k light emitting selection signal terminals.

Original Abstract Submitted

disclosed are a display substrate and a display apparatus, the display substrate includes a display region and a non-display region, the display region is provided with a pixel circuit and a light emitting unit; each pixel circuit is connected with k light emitting devices emitting light of a same color; each pixel circuit includes a current control sub-circuit and a light emitting selection sub-circuit; the current control sub-circuit is configured to provide a drive current to a first node under control of a reset signal terminal, an initial signal terminal, a scan signal terminal, a data signal terminal, a light emitting control terminal, and a first power supply terminal; the light emitting selection sub-circuit is configured to sequentially provide a signal of the first node to the k light emitting devices emitting light of the same color under control of k light emitting selection signal terminals.
